Vertiginous Golf
Description
Vertiginous Golf is a Steampunk Victorian-styled mini-golf game. Your character lives in a dark rainy city, but using a strange device he/she can virtually travel to an idyllic mini-golf course way above the clouds. There, you can play mini-golf in wacky floating courses, full of obstacles, conveyor belts, moving platforms, fans, and other hazards. You can use an artificial humming bird to look around the course in first-person view to plan your shots. The game features a rewind option for your shots, and a mechanical beetle attached to the ball allows you some influence on its trajectory -- both features cost energy which is replenished at the end of each hole.
The game has also a story mode: hit the correct spots with your ball and characters tell you a tale about a city split in two halves, namely, New Lun-Donne (the floating city) and Scudburough (which is the half eternally shrouded in darkness and rain).
There is also a racing mode, local and online multiplayer modes (which includes weapons that can be used to whack your fellow adversaries) and online leaderboards. Finally, the game includes an editor, where you can create your own courses and share them with the community.
